The Kata STH-3N1 Tripod Holder System is a tripod holder system designed for the Kata 3N1 Sling bags. It attaches to the bag in 3 easy steps.

Got this for my Kata 3n1-22 bag.
While it holds my old cheapie aluminum medium tripod (23" folded length, approx. 3 lbs) just fine, anything longer and heavier like my Manfrotto 055CXPRO3 with 498RC2 head (30" folded length, approx. 5 lbs) is too much. The bulk of the weight is up top extending about 13" above the top of the bag so it wants to swing back and forth when you're walking. It also tends to pull the top of the bag away from your back in backpack mode due to the weight distribution being mostly up top with a large tripod.
Forget about using this with the Kata bag in sling mode with a big tripod. It definitely works better for small/medium and light tripods only.
The metal ring where the vertical strap attaches to also rubs against the tripod body so I suggest wrapping it in something soft to avoid scratching up the tripod.
For the price of the Kata bags, this should have also been included with the bag.
Overall though as a solution to carry your gear and tripod, it's not bad ... just have to be aware of its limitations.

I have a new carbon fibre tripod and thought this would be ideal for attaching to my Kata 3N1 22 bag. This holder is a dissappointment all around. The base pouch is barely large enough to hold either end of my folded up tripod. (takes some fidgeting to get it in) I'm surprised that there is no accomodation for drainage in the pouch, so if you get caught in the rain, it makes a great water collector. The side straps are configured in a manner that leaves the loose ends sticking out with nowhere to fold them in. The clips that hold the straps seem flimsy and likely to pop open when one of those loose ends gets snagged on something. Once installed with tripod attached, it leaves the tripod hanging way too far back, with no means of snugging it closer and making the pack feel way heavier and uncomfortable, not to mention needing much more clearence when moving in tight spaces. I think one could do much better with a couple peices of nylon webbing, some interlocking clips and velcro.

My tripod came with a very high quality padded carrying case, [in black with red trim, exactly matching the Kata 3N1-22 bag]. I was able to use it with this holder by trimming the edge of the velcro to extend the buckle on the upper cinch strap all the way out, and squeezing the empty bottom 3 inches of the case into the holder. It was only by having a case 3 or 4 inches longer than the tripod plus ballhead, that made this possible. Otherwise, the lower part of the holder is too tight of a fit to hold anything other than the bare tripod legs.
